Fuzz up and Illuminate

Fuzz up

Fuzz up verb - To make dark, dim, or indistinct.
Usage example: picture postcards never show those not-infrequent days when the coastal scenery is fuzzed up by fog

Illuminate is an antonym for fuzz up.

Illuminate

Illuminate verb - To supply with light.

Fuzz up is an antonym for illuminate.
